Assessors

  • Work for the insurance companies.
  • When a risk has occurred they:
  • Assess details on the claim form.
  • Examine the damaged item.
  • Ascertain the exact cause of the loss.
  • Calculate the cost of the damage.
  • Determine what has been damaged.
